The quirky, artistic city of Berea is known as the Folk Arts and Crafts Capital of Kentucky. From painters and sculptors to weavers and instrument makers, artists of all kinds live and work in Berea. It is home to unique art galleries and stores, like the Appalachian Fireside Gallery and the Old Town Amish Store. Berea College, a private liberal arts college established in 1855, is located here, adding a college town vibe to the already energetic city.
Because it is known for its arts and artists, Berea enjoys a large number of tourists throughout the year. In September, they come for the Spoonbread Festival. They also come to visit the Kentucky Artisan Center, which hosts events, exhibits and displays, and demonstrations. The Artisan Village is also a major attraction, featuring stores like Copperas Mountain Candle Company, Gastineau Studio, Gallery 123, Weston Glass Studio, and the Cabin of Old Town Artisan Gallery.
